The Health Committee
The Health Committee is appointed by the House of
Commons to examine the expenditure, administration, and policy
of the Department of Health and its associated bodies.

Powers
The Committee is one of the departmental select committees,
the powers of which are set out in House of Commons Standing Orders,
principally in SO No 152. These are available on the Internet
via www.parliament.uk.
